SALT LAKE CITY - (Business Wire) ZAGG Inc. (OTCBB: ZAGG), a leading producer of electronics accessories for protecting and enhancing the mobile experience, including the popular patented invisibleSHIELD™ and ZAGGaudio™ brands, announces the opening of their first inline store.

Located in the University Mall in Orem, Utah, the inline store is an expansion of ZAGG’s successful invisibleSHIELD mall cart in the same mall. Similar to the majority of ZAGG’s mall carts, the first inline retail mall store is launching through a licensed vendor. The grand opening is today, November 9, 2009.

“We have a great opportunity to expand our retail presence with this first ZAGG inline store,” said Derek Smith, VP of Sales for ZAGG. “The invisibleSHIELD mall cart in the University Mall is very successful, and we needed to make this move to accommodate for more needed space due to our increasing product lines and customer acceptance of the mall cart and kiosk program.”

ZAGG’s mall cart program was founded in 2006 with a single location, and has since expanded to over 80 carts across the United States. The mall cart model provides a retail setting in a convenient location where gadget lovers can purchase the invisibleSHIELD for their electronics and have it installed on site. The expanded inline model will provide retail space for the full line of ZAGG accessories, including ZAGGaudio’s ZAGGbuds, the soon to be released ZAGGsparq, ZAGGfoam, and the popular ZAGGskins. In addition, the inline store will be a center for demonstrating and offering the highly anticipated ZAGGbox in early spring.

“Our goal for 2009 was to achieve 80 carts by year end, and we successfully reached that goal well ahead of schedule,” said Smith. “We entered the year with 37 carts in 13 states, and we now have 81 carts in 21 states. This 218% growth in locations for the year introduces the invisibleSHIELD – and now other unique ZAGG products – to thousands and thousands of potential new customers every day.”

“Our mall cart program works very well, and the inline store model is the natural evolution for our licensee partners to work toward,” said Robert G. Pedersen II, President and CEO of ZAGG. “I always dreamed of having our own ZAGG store chain, but it has not been until now that we are ready for it. Opening our first inline store is the start and will help us reach more customers and add to ZAGG’s value as a tenant in leading malls across the country. As a company, having licensees open the stores, like our carts, is not a corporate capital expense but rather a revenue driver and brand builder. Our licensees will also benefit greatly. It is a real win for everyone.”

About ZAGG Inc.:

ZAGG is dedicated to protecting and enhancing the mobile experience. ZAGG designs, manufactures, and distributes protective clear coverings and accessories for consumer electronic and hand-held devices, worldwide under the brand names invisibleSHIELD™ and ZAGGaudio™. ZAGG has also introduced beta testing of AppSpace.com, an online destination for the fast-growing mobile app market, combined with the networking power of social media. The invisibleSHIELD is a protective, high-tech patented film covering, designed for iPods, laptops, cell phones, digital cameras, PDAs, watch faces, GPS systems, gaming devices, and other items. The patent-pending invisibleSHIELD application of clear protective film covering a device is the first scratch protection solution of its kind on the market, and has sold millions of units. Currently, ZAGG offers over 4,000 precision pre-cut designs with a lifetime replacement warranty through ZAGG.com, major retailers like Best Buy and RadioShack, resellers, college bookstores, Mac stores, mall kiosks, and other online retailers. The company continues to increase its product lines to offer additional electronic accessories and services to its tech-savvy customer base, including upcoming technologies like ZAGGbox, to be introduced at CES 2010, and HzO, a breakthrough gadget waterproofing technology.
